| Chemical Name | Barium Hexafluorosilicate |
| Chemical Formula | BaSiF6 |
| Molar Mass | 292.49 g/mol |
| Appearance | White crystalline powder |
| Density | 3.24 g/cm3 |
| Solubility In Water | Slightly soluble |
| Melting Point | Decomposes before melting |
| Cas Number | 7787-32-8 |
| Odor | Odorless |
| Ph | Acidic (in aqueous solution) |
| Stability | Stable under normal conditions |

| Storage | Barium hexafluorosilicate should be stored in a tightly sealed container, in a cool, dry, well-ventilated area away from moisture, acids, and incompatible substances. The storage area should be clearly labeled, protected from physical damage, and isolated from food and feedstuffs. Appropriate secondary containment is recommended to prevent environmental release in case of spills or leaks. |
